NAGLEFEST PRIZE 2015
The Naglefest short film competition was held for the first time in 2015.
It was open to Year 9 and 10 students in NEAA schools. Entrants were asked to submit a short film with the theme of “Presentation People – Shaping an ongoing Story. The films illustrated how schools are continuing Nano's legacy as Presentation People. Films were judged on their ability to provoke thought, to entertain, to charm and to showcase the charism of the school. Each film was required to include the thoughtful use of a signature item: a lantern.
Students were responsible for the development, scripting, direction and production of their entries, which showcased some of the very great talents that students display in this area. A national Judging Panel chaired by Chris Pearson of Presentation College Windsor selected the winning and short-listed entries.
The winning films were:
First Prize:
'Let the Light Shine True' - Domremy College
Second Prize:
'A Never-Ending Story' - Star of the Sea College
Honourable Mentions
'The Heart' - Presentation College Windsor
'Shaping the Ongoing Story' - Star of the Sea College
Prizes were awarded at the April Presentation Schools Conference in Melbourne, where the four top films were shown to the general acclaim of delegates.
